Symptoms

  • •Check engine light illuminated
  • •Engine cranks but does not start
  • •Loss of power during acceleration
  • •Engine stalling or hesitation
  • •Unusual whining or humming noise from the fuel tank
  • •Poor fuel economy

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the negative battery terminal to ensure safety.
  • Relieve fuel system pressure by removing the fuel pump fuse and running the engine until it stalls.
2. Remove Fuel Pump
  • Tools Required: Socket set, screwdrivers, fuel line disconnect tool, safety glasses, clean rags.
  • Locate the fuel pump access panel under the rear seat or in the trunk.
  • Remove the access panel screws and lift the panel to expose the fuel pump assembly.
  • Disconnect the electrical connector from the fuel pump.
  • Use the fuel line disconnect tool to detach the fuel lines carefully.
  • Unscrew the retaining ring or bolts holding the fuel pump in place and remove the pump assembly.
3. Inspect and Replace
  • Inspect the old fuel pump for signs of wear or damage.
  • Compare the old pump with the new one to ensure compatibility.
  • If needed, replace the fuel filter and any damaged hoses or connectors.
4. Install New Fuel Pump
  • Position the new fuel pump assembly into the tank and secure it with the retaining ring or bolts to the specified torque (typically 20-30 ft-lbs).
  • Reconnect the fuel lines and electrical connector, ensuring they are secure.
  • Replace the access panel and secure it with screws.
5. Reconnect Battery and Test
  • Reconnect the negative battery terminal.
  • Re-insert the fuel pump fuse and turn the ignition to the "ON" position (without starting) for a few seconds to prime the system.
  • Check for leaks around the fuel lines and pump.
